Transaction 1fd21921969b1a62b80f5aeca0ca18d05c8bb4cef556af165e8a9cc5458e389e
1 Input
1 Output
-
1fd21921969b1a62b80f5aeca0ca18d05c8bb4cef556af165e8a9cc5458e389e:0
- value
- 25100675
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 130f96d7b795454fc8e274d18ed3ac5a59e18e50 OP_EQUAL
- address
- 33RoSM66Ez8z2a6bZLyvrihpXJApQfAeKb